The planets of the solar system are named after Roman and Greek gods. Mercury: messenger of the gods (Hermes in Greece) Venus: goddess of love and beauty (Aphrodite in Greece) Mars: god of war (Ares in Greece) Jupiter: god of the gods (Zeus in Greece) Saturn: god of agriculture (Cronos/Cronus/Kronos in Greece: one of the Titans and god of time in the Greek mythology) Uranus: represents the sky in Greek mythology Neptune: god of the sea (Poseidon in Greece)
